Output 3a5b2c1a32af3c903b05f6cb858c9f59006ef93783fdfa8952da16dacbf42702:19

value
134973034
script pubkey
OP_0 OP_PUSHBYTES_20 a0e830037050bbc200d82451fc1745053eb45506
address
bc1q5r5rqqms2zauyqxcy3glc969q5ltg4gxz2zqul
transaction
3a5b2c1a32af3c903b05f6cb858c9f59006ef93783fdfa8952da16dacbf42702
spent
true